It had houses around and an ad for the elite pack, as well as a very small room for voting. The MM2 old Lobby was smaller than the New MM2 lobby. This was when the only mode was hardcore. You would spawn on a bridge with water underneath, It also had different colored brick buildings around. Since the lobby was temporary, it got removed around a week later. There was also a small wooden cabin for the voting. it had a small cobblestone area with snow and trees surrounding it. This lobby was the original and temporary MM2 lobby. On the third wall, it had the total kills for the entire game, awardable Player Points (a Roblox feature at the time), the game version, and the current point rate: "1 kill = 5 points, innocent win = 1 point". On another wall, there was a leaderboard which listed the top 10 players with the most kills, and how many kills they had. It was similar to the previous lobby but instead of having tips for the murderer, innocents, and sheriffs on the walls, you could access the shop, the spectate menu, your inventory (presumed as it was coming soon) and you could buy cash. The MM1 older Lobby was just a dark space with a walking area and a board with three panels for voting and tips for the murderer, innocents, and sheriffs. There is a floating timer showing the amount of time left. This was the first (and a temporary) lobby and was just a small baseplate with nothing in it.
